Jackpot!! Santa Anita 20 Cent Single Ticket Rainbow Pick Six Pays $423,202.75

At 2h05, on April 19, 2021 By SANTA ANITA

Purchased at Los Alamitos Racecourse for just $64.80, Santa Anita’s popular 20 cent Single Ticket Rainbow Pick Six Jackpot produced a massive payoff on Sunday of $423,202.75 to the lucky ticket holder.

With a Jackpot carryover of $197,941 from Saturday, $295,170 in new money was wagered today, creating a total Rainbow Six Jackpot pool of $493,111.

The George Papaprodromou-trained Sweetest Angel, a 14-1 longshot with Kent Desormeaux up, was the only “live” Jackpot horse in Sunday’s ninth and final race and she rallied to win by 1 ½ lengths, returning $30.00 to win and thus resulting in the massive Jackpot payout.

Sunday’s Rainbow Six, which was comprised of races four through nine, produced the following $2 win payoffs: (6) Rakassah ($7.20); (1) Alcools ($6.60); (8) Uncle Addouma ($41.40); (1) Mucho Del Oro ($23.00); (1) Cezanne ($5.80) and (4) Sweetest Angel ($30.00).
